Subject: [dim PATCH 3/6] dim: look at all tip branches in dim tc
Date: Tue,  3 Oct 2017 16:38:05 +0300	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20171003133808.28680-4-jani.nikula@intel.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20171003133808.28680-1-jani.nikula@intel.com>

The hard-coded list of remotes and branches has gone stale.

Signed-off-by: Jani Nikula <jani.nikula@intel.com>
---
 dim | 25 ++++++++++++++++---------
 1 file changed, 16 insertions(+), 9 deletions(-)

diff --git a/dim b/dim
index ae8f30b8db83..f2cc25fc4ce9 100755
--- a/dim
+++ b/dim
@@ -1953,7 +1953,7 @@ function dim_cat_to_fixup
 
 function dim_tc
 {
-	local sha1 tag dim_drm_upstream_remote
+	local sha1 tag conf remote_branches
 
 	sha1=${1:?$usage}
 
@@ -1961,15 +1961,22 @@ function dim_tc
 	tag=$(git tag --contains $sha1 | grep ^v | sort -V | head -n 1)
 	if [[ -n "$tag" ]]; then
 		echo "$tag"
-	else
-		dim_drm_upstream_remote=$(url_to_remote $drm_upstream_git)
-		# not in a tagged release, show upstream branches
-		git branch -r --contains $sha1 \
-		    $DIM_DRM_INTEL_REMOTE/* \
-		    $dim_drm_upstream_remote/drm-next \
-		    $dim_drm_upstream_remote/drm-fixes \
-		    origin/master | sed 's/^ *//'
+		return 0
 	fi
+
+	# not in a tagged release, show upstream branches
+	remote_branches="origin/master"
+	for conf in "${drm_tip_config[@]}"; do
+		local repo branch override url_list remote
+
+		read -r repo branch override <<< $conf
+		url_list=${drm_tip_repos[$repo]}
+		remote=$(url_to_remote $url_list)
+
+		remote_branches="$remote_branches $remote/$branch"
+	done
+
+	git branch -r --contains $sha1 $remote_branches | sed 's/^ *//' | sort
 }
